Awards

  • In 2001, received Grammy Award for Best Musical Show Album
  • In 2000, received Grammy Legend Award
  • In 2000, received Tony Award for Best Original Score

Highlights

  • In 2009, Earned a Tony Award nomination when "Billy Elliot the Musical" moved to Broadway
  • In 2006, Re-teamed with Taupin for "Lestat: The Musical," based on the Anne Rice vampire novels; was slammed by the critics and closed shortly after
  • In 2006, Collaborated with Taupin for a sequel to Captain Fantastic and the Brown Dirt Cowboy with The Captain & The Kid

Family & Companions

  • David Furnish: born c. 1963; Canadian; together from 1993; left his job as an account director at Ogilvy & Mather to make a documentary about John called "Tantrums & Tiaras", which aired on Cinemax in 1997; a partner in John's Rocket Pictures
  • Hugh Williams: Atlanta-based; persuaded John to join him in rehab in 1989
  • John Reid: born c. 1950; John lost his virginity to Reid at the age of 23; lived together for five years; reportedly mismanaged the singer's assets; fired by John in 1999; during a 2000 lawsuit, John apologized for implying Reid had a criminal past
